SHORT ANSWER:
The Indian government encourages collaboration between NGOs and legal aid services to enhance access to justice.
DETAILS:
- The National Legal Services Authority (NALSA) promotes partnerships with NGOs for legal awareness and assistance.
- NGOs can help in identifying beneficiaries and providing legal support in various cases.
- Government schemes like the Legal Services Authorities Act, 1987 facilitate this collaboration.
